If liquid chromatography (LC) was performed exclusively in dilute aqueous solutions, analysts would need only an elementary understanding of pH to select and prepare buffers for mobile phases. The temptation is to apply these simple concepts to partially aqueous mobile phases, which leads to questions such as, "Why does the pH of the mobile phase change when I add methanol? Which pH is correct? What pH do I need to use?" The interpretation of pH in partially aqueous solutions is different and more complicated than it is in dilute aqueous solutions. To understand buffers in partially aqueous or nonaqueous mobile phases, chromatographers first must understand the meaning of pH in these solutions.
